Turbine blades from Dutch Wind farm Irene Vorrink will be the first to enter the recycling process and turned into skis, snowboards and construction materials for solar farms.

Billionpeople PLC is working on its IPO in London and New York in 2022. We have successfully completed our proof of concept and are now building our first production site for the wind blades recycling in the Netherlands with a capacity of 100 tons per year. The plan is to increase our processing capacity year after year on a non-linear scale and we plan to set-up these facilities worldwide to address this market need.

RESULTS
Expected results:
During its lifetime, the project is expected to:
- Contribute to greenhouse gas (GHG) reductions of more than 14 000 tons CO2 equiv.;
- Waste reduction of 1 750 tons;
- Demonstrate pollutant removal in indoor air, biogas and water with products that use activated carbon produced/regenerated using the proposed technology.
The project contributes towards the implementation of the Water Framework Directive by offering a cheaper and environmentally more beneficial alternative to produce and regenerate activated carbon used in the treatment of wastewater. It is expected to bring to market financially viable technology that will prevent waste generation, by converting waste into high-value products that are commonly used and have a significant market demand.
